Linux系統用centos 6.4,nginx 1.2.7,mysql5.1.67,php5.3.3。都是當前最新穩定版本。
#rpm -ivh http://mirrors.sohu.com/fedora-epel/6/x86_64/epel-release-6-8.noarch.rpm
#rpm -ivh http://nginx.org/packages/centos/6/noarch/RPMS/nginx-release-centos-6-0.el6.ngx.noarch.rpm
#yum update
# yum install nginx php-fpm php-mysql mysql-server php-mbstring php-gd php-pear php-mcrypt php-mhash php-eaccelerator php-suhosin php-tidy php-curl
# chkconfig nginx on
# chkconfig mysqld on
# chkconfig php-fpm on
2.1、設置mysql密碼
#service mysqld start
#mysqladmin -u root password '密碼'
用root登錄mysql的命令是
#mysql -u root -p
重啟mysql:
#service mysql restart
2.2 、創建一個名為wordpress的數據庫,為下面安裝wordpress做裝備。
mysql> create database wordpress;
給數據庫”wordpress”授權,使用戶名為”wpuser”,操作權限是localhost,登錄密碼是”wp123456”
mysql> grant all on wordpress.* to wpuser@localhost identified by 'wp123456'
顯示 Query OK, 0 rows affected (0.00 sec),表示操作已成功。
centos 6的php-fpm默認是配合apache用的,需要改成nginx。
# vi /etc/php-fpm.d/www.conf
找到以下兩行:
user = apache
group = apache
將其中的apache都改為nginx。